Using
your
Spreader
ControNer
Settings
are
made
by
pushing down
on
the
Calibration
Indicator
button
and
setting
to
the
desired
number
on
the
Control
Cable
Assembly.
See
Application
Chart
for
Setting
Information.
ON—Push
the
Control
Lever
forward
until
it
stops
against Calibration
Button.
OFF—PulI
the
Control Lever
back
until it
stops.
Broadcast
Spreader
Operation
1.
Always
have
the
control
lever
in
the
0FF position before
filling the
hopper.
2.
Always
pull
the spreader
forward
to operate;
do
not operate
in
reverse.
3.
Start
moving
forward
before
pushing
the
control
lever
to the
ON
position.
PulI
the
control lever
to
the
0FF
position
before stopping or
turning.
4.
To
avoid
misses
or
striping,
space each
pass
across
the
lawn
so
approximately
2O% of
the
spread
width
overlaps
the
previous
pass.
This
provides
a
feathered
overlap
to
even
out
distribution
over
the
width of
the
spread.
5.
Maximum
Capacity
100
Lbs.
DO
NOT
allow
spreader
to sit
stationary
with
material
in
the
hopper
and
contro~
‘ever
in
the
ON
position.
Maintenance
1.
Before
each
use,
check
all
nuts
and
bolts
for
tightness.
2.
Empty
hopper
after
each
use.
Do
not
store spreader
with
material
left
in
hopper.
3.
Wash
spreader
thoroughly
and
wipe
dry.
The
key
to
years
of
trouble-free
service
is
to
keep
your
unit
clean
and
dry.
4.
1f
rust
should
develop,
sand
lig
htly
and
then paint
area
with
enamel.
5.
Lubricate
all
moving parts. Apply
oil
to spinner
shaft
(including where the shaft
extends into
the
hopper),
slide
plate,
and
where
the spinner
shaft
and
axle
where
it
extend
through
the
gearbox.
